First Infraction Penalties



When encountering your initial DWI fee, what penalties should you expect? You might deal with a series of consequences, beginning with penalties that can rise to $2,000.

Along with financial penalties, you could likewise manage a license suspension, commonly lasting from 90 days to a year, depending on your state's legislations.

Community service is another most likely requirement; you might need to finish an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.

If you're founded guilty, you could also have to go to a DWI education and learning program, which can involve a considerable time dedication.

Sometimes, you could also be required to mount an ignition interlock device in your vehicle, which stops you from driving if you have actually been consuming alcohol.

Prison time is a possibility, however it's usually less than a year for a first offense, specifically if there are no aggravating elements like a mishap or high blood alcohol content.

Repeat Infraction Fines



Encountering a repeat DWI cost can result in considerably harsher fines than a very first violation. If you're captured driving while intoxicated once more, you could deal with raised fines, longer permit suspensions, and even compulsory prison time. The legal system often tends to see repeat offenders as a higher threat to public security, so your effects will mirror that.

For your second DWI, penalties frequently double. You could be looking at fines ranging from $1,000 to $5,000, relying on your state. Additionally, criminal lawyer cost might deal with a minimal license suspension of one year or even more.

If this is your third violation or greater, the penalties intensify even additionally. You could be punished to numerous months in jail, and some territories may also need you to mount an ignition interlock tool in your vehicle.

In addition, numerous states apply obligatory alcohol education or treatment programs for repeat culprits, adding to the total problem.

Long-lasting Effects



Lasting consequences of a dui charge can impact numerous elements of your life for many years ahead.

Insurance provider usually see you as a higher danger, which can cause substantial monetary pressure.

Your employment possibility might also decrease. Many employers carry out background checks, and a DWI conviction can raise warnings, potentially costing you work deals or promos. Specific professions, specifically those calling for a tidy driving record, might be totally out-of-bounds.

Additionally, you might take care of social stigma. Buddies and family might see you in different ways, which can lead to stretched partnerships. You might also find it challenging to take part in area activities due to the humiliation or judgment you feel.

Finally, the emotional toll can't be undervalued. Stress and anxiety, guilt, and stress can linger long after the legal fines have actually been served, impacting your psychological health and wellness and overall health.

Comprehending these long-lasting repercussions is crucial, as they can shape your future in methods you mightn't at first realize.
